The Facts

The Facts Collagen is known to be a complex protein. It has 19 different amino acids which include both the essential and nonessential types. In the Philippines, collagen supplements are a great way of getting in more conditional amino acids such as arginine, glutamine, glycine, and proline. The amino acids that are most commonly found in collagen include the following: Proline – It makes up 15% of collagen. Along with glycine, they play a major role in ensuring the body is running smoothly. It protects the integrity of blood vessels and improves joint health. It is also known to have significant cardiovascular benefits. Glycine – Around 33% of collagen is made up of glycine. It helps build healthy DNA strands which make sure that cells function properly. Glutamine – One of the most important among the abundant amino acids in the body, this is known for helping prevent anxiety, tension, insomnia, and the weakening of the immune system. Arginine – This breaks down into nitric oxide when inside the body. Nitric oxide is an important compound for the health of your arteries and heart in general. It helps improve overall circulation and strengthens the immune system.

Ingesting Collagen Supplements

One of the most notable critiques to collagen supplementation is that by the way it’s made, the stomach acids will break it down long before it can be absorbed by our body. But even though it’s a large molecule, humans are still able to digest the compound as it is. However, a 2018 study looked into the effects of hydrolyzed collagen over a four-week period. This resulted in the levels of hydroxyproline peptides changing within the bloodstream. Along with other studies, it nearly confirms that ingesting collagen in the hydrolyzed form leads to an evident increase in your system. Hydrolyzed collagen is the most effective way of absorbing amino acids. By the end of the hydrolyzing process, the collagen is broken down into a smooth, light powder, making the amino acids within it more bioavailable. Collagen supplements are ingested as such because there’s no efficient way to constantly consume it naturally. The only way to do that is to constantly eat buckets of bone broth and organ meats—something that most people will probably not be inclined to doing.

Known Benefits of Collagen Supplements

Known Benefits of Collagen Supplements Since collagen houses a lot of important proteins and amino acids, it definitely has a number of good health benefits that everyone should consider. The best part is that collagen isn’t a supplement that focuses on just one part of the body. You can get a variety of benefits from proper incorporation into your diet! First, collagen is popular for its benefits to your skin health. Studies have shown that taking in collagen can improve skin elasticity, moisture, dryness, and roughness—all with little to no dangerous side effects. Collagen is also known to reduce joint pain as well as the degradation of these nuisances. This prevents the feeling of being incredibly stiff when you move. When people lose collagen, tendons and ligaments start moving with less ease. But by ingesting supplements, however, you can slightly reduce the pain. Another prominent health benefit to taking collagen supplements is that it boosts your metabolic rate. This is because it adds lean muscle mass to your frame, further assisting with the conversion of essential nutrients.
